Ordinals
beta
Address 3MDTHMSFGLiHMc8JGXTBwmywuswB9SKKQh
sat balance
53455837
runes balances
outputs
6cab4a5f37c84e1a8862007e9c26740a36318306676fc06cdb72bc756535d843:0